Translate port how does it work
Hi All,
If there is a VIP with 1.2.3.4:80 service 80 and pool memebers also with same port 80 . Then will this setup work with translate port enabled ?
Because when above configuration is applied this sends request to some different port on the same server in my case port 82 .
Basically when user tries to access the VIP setup with port 80 , user gets request page from the server listening on differnet service that is 82 .
When i disabled port translation then it started going to the current service 80 on the back end server .
Please can someone explain :
1) Why when enabled translate port it was sending request to different service port 82 on the same server .
2) How did it started working after disabling translate port setting .

If there is a VIP with 1.2.3.4:80 service 80 and pool memebers also with same port 80 . Then will this setup work with translate port enabled ?Yes that should work. Port translation is enabled by default and allows the virtual server to send traffic to whichever port has been configured on the pool members (in situations where the VIP port is different from the pool member port e.g. SSL offload).
Because when above configuration is applied this sends request to some different port on the same server in my case port 82 .I know of no reason why that would happen. It's definitely not normal.
When i disabled port translation then it started going to the current service 80 on the back end server .That is expected since the VIP and pool member are using the same port number port translation is not required.
